Verified local details

These details were drawn from the official sources linked in this guide. Reconfirm addresses, contacts, schedules, fees, and other time-sensitive details with the responsible agency.

  • Suffolk Circuit Court is in the 5th Judicial Circuit, with its clerk's office at 150 North Main Street and telephone number 757-514-7800.
  • Suffolk General District Court is in the 5th Judicial District, at 150 North Main Street, with clerk telephone number 757-514-4822.
  • Suffolk Juvenile and Domestic Relations District Court lists juvenile, custody, support, abuse and neglect, and criminal calendars at 150 North Main Street, Second Floor.
  • The Suffolk Police Department's official records form lists fees of $10 for accident, incident, and background-check reports and identifies Central Records contact channels.

Suffolk city criminal and court records

Start with Virginia Supreme Court official Suffolk Circuit Court clerk, schedule, jury, and records information for the official Suffolk city court path. County: Suffolk is an independent city rather than a county. The reviewed official sources address City of Suffolk government, courts, police, sheriff, and regional correctional services. Court: Suffolk has Circuit, General District, and Juvenile and Domestic Relations District Courts in Virginia's 5th judicial circuit or district. Municipal and state jurisdiction should be confirmed with the relevant clerk.

Municipal courts and nearby local records

Municipal and local court coverage is separate from the county trial-court path. Custody: Adult custody is handled through the regional Western Tidewater Regional Jail Authority. The Magistrate's Office and jail booking department are official contacts for custody-related questions; the city sheriff page does not provide a live inmate roster. Municipal: City of Suffolk municipal matters are handled within the city's local government and court system. The reviewed sources do not provide a separate municipal-court jurisdiction map.

Suffolk city jail and custody information

For current custody information, start with Suffolk Sheriff's Office contact, courthouse security, and regional jail links. Court schedules and continuance information can change and should be confirmed directly with the clerk.

Police and incident records

Request a police or incident record from the sheriff or municipal police agency that created it. The regional jail authority page describes participating jurisdictions but does not provide a live inmate search or individual custody records.
